The rainbow color scheme was intentional.
Apple wanted to prove that its technology was a game-changer in the world of computers. To do this, it highlighted one of its main differentiators: color. At the time, no other computer was working with colors.
Apple decided to incorporate colors into the logo to keep the brand synchronized with its tech offering. It updated the logo to a monochrome design in 1998 given that color monitors were no longer a competing factor in the industry.
